#69e68f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69e68f is composed of 41.2% red, 90.2%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 138.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 65.7%. #69e68f color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ffff with #00cd1f.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#69e68f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69e68f has RGB values of R:105, G:230,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 6940303.

Shades and Tints of #69e68f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f3 is the lightest one.
